Alert: The Fernwick CSV Import Wizard flagged repeated schema-validation failures from a single tenant, suggesting possible probing of the column-mapping endpoint. Uploads were quarantined automatically and no rows reached the staging tables. Review the quarantine bucket before restoring access. For questions about the detection logic or quarantine policy, contact the address below.

escalation mailbox, kaweg-kahif: druwyn.sordor@nelvroworks.corp

Localizing date formats in Fernwheel is mostly painless, but heads up for future maintainers: the locale tables live in the formatting service, not the app. We fetch them at boot and cache for an hour, so a stale cache can make dates look wrong even after a fix ships. To refresh manually, hit the admin reload endpoint — it requires the service credential from the env file. Put that credential on the next line, right here:

env line for tagag-bahaf: VAULT_KEY29=79f54886c19ecf5e7c4c4246f931c

### Ticket: Config drift behind the stale-cache mess

Follow-up from the Brimhall postmortem: prod and staging had diverged for six weeks, which is why the stale-cache bug never reproduced outside prod. Nobody noticed because the drift checker was itself misconfigured (fun). Proposal for the sync: lock config changes behind review and alert on divergence. For context, here's what prod was actually running.

config for kajeg-kahog:
WENIX_LOG_LEVEL=debug
WENIX_METRICS_HOST=metrics.wenix.qirvansys.corp
WENIX_POOL_SIZE=4